[ssh] Tunnel ssh compliqué (pour moi)

Résolu/Fermé
Oj - 3 janv. 2006 à 16:52
 AL - 21 mars 2007 à 16:35
Bonjour.
Alors tout d'abord une petite explication du problème:
Je dois travailler a la fac, sur un site web, qui se trouve sur une machine, je lappellerai serveurweb, malheureusement il semble que l'on ne puisse pas acceder au port 80 sur cette machine.
Il ya une deuxieme machine sur laquelle j'ai acces en ssh (serveurssh).
Chez moi j'ai 2 machines. Un windows et un debian.
alors sur le debian je fais
ssh -L 8080:serveurweb:80 oj@serveurssh
Et a partir de la, sur mon le debian j'ai acces dans un navigateur à ma page sur le serveurweb par:
http://127.0.0.1:8080
Mais, lorsque je souhaite y acceder par le windows, il me dit connection refused.
En gros je crois que le port 8080 n'est accessible que par la boucle local.
Comment faire pour pouvoir voir cette page depuis mon autre ordi?
Merci d'avance
A voir également:

3 réponses

Gouril Messages postés 3697 Date d'inscription samedi 29 octobre 2005 Statut Contributeur Dernière intervention 2 février 2017 539
3 janv. 2006 à 17:46
Hello,

Je ne suis pas un spécialiste en ssh, mais je m'y connais un peu en vpn.

tu as saisis l'adresse http://127.0.0.1:8080/

* Si je ne me trompe pas, le ssh c'est un mode sécurisé donc tu devrais mettre https
* l'adresse 127.0.0.1 est une adresse automatique de redirection vers soi-même. donc inutilisable sur le net en soit. Mets l'adresse serveurssh.
* le port 8080 est pas très convaincant. comme le port 80. le port du ssh est le port 22. le port https est le 443.

a bientot
0
En fait ca marche en local (donc de debian a debian).
Le problème est que le port 8080 n'est pas accessible d'un autre ordi du reseau mais seulement sur la boucle local.

Je crois que ce n'est pas du https, car a la sortie (sur le debian:8080) c'est le meme protocol qu'au depart.

Bref je ne crois pas que ca soit ca

En tout cas merci de ta reponse
0
désolée mais je sais pas comment vous aidez à résoudre votre probléme.
moi j'ai un peu petit probléme c'est que je veux developper une application pour faire communiquer deux machines distantes à travers le ssh tunnel en passant par un firewall et une passerelle.comment faire??je n'ai aucune idée
merci pour vos réponses...
0
Alors je repond tout seul a ma question.
Il faut configurer /etc/ssh/ssh_config
en mettant

GatewayPorts yes

Voilavoila.
comme quoi vive les manpages
Merci encore
a+
-1
krisdefou Messages postés 2 Date d'inscription dimanche 19 février 2006 Statut Membre Dernière intervention 19 février 2006
19 févr. 2006 à 19:16
Salut, j'ai des difficulté et on dirait que tu as réussis a tous installer.

J'ai mon serveur en fédora core 4 et mon client en windows xp en réseaux avec un router.

J'arrive a me connecter avec vnc en réseaux mais pas par internet. Ssh est installer sur le serveur et j'essais avec le client avec puTTy mais ca ne fonctionne pas. J'ai rajouter la ligne "GatewayPorts yes " dans /etc/ssh/ssh_config et ca na rien changer.

Ya t'il dautre chose que je devrais essayer? J'ai entendu parler du mappage d'adresse mais bon.

Merci
0